Abstract

Due to the high importance of engineering and technical fields from the point view of students attendance and application, in this study we have tried to analyze the relation between the average of diploma with the total average of associate period in fields of electronics, electro techniques, computer and mechanics, In the present study the averages of diploma and total averages of associate degree were collected through the comprehensive system of I.A.U (SIDA). The grades in every field (the total average of high school and associate degree) were randomly classified under 3 categories. To compare the mean, we wed t-test. The results showed that there is not a significant different between the average of diploma and that of associate degree. Introduction

Evaluation is an inseparable part of education and academic progress is one of the indicators of evaluation. The increase and decrease in grades in total and their averages in particular indicate the students, progress and regress (Seif, 2003). Studies show that the students, academic progress is influenced by marital status; living place, occupational experience and status, work experience in related fields, financial independence, parents, education, family income.
